The cost of a flower vase is Rs. 120. If the shopkeeper sells it at a loss of 5%, what will be the selling price (in Rs.)?

A.

126

B.

125

C.

114

D.

115

Correct option is C

Given:

Cost Price (CP)=120 Rs., Loss=5%\text{Cost Price (CP)} = 120 \, \text{Rs.}, \\ \ \\ \text{Loss} = 5 \%​​

Formula Used:

Selling Price (SP)=CP×(1Loss %)\text{Selling Price (SP)} = \text{CP} \times (1 - \text{Loss \%})​​

Solution:

SP=120×(15100) =120×0.95=Rs.114 \text{SP} = 120 \times (1 - \frac{5}{100}) \\ \ \\ = 120 \times 0.95 = \text{Rs.}114 \,  

Thus, the selling price is Rs. 114
